Question

Find the HCF of ($3^{45} - 1$) and ($3^{35} - 1$).

The correct answer is
242

Finding HCF of Powers: ($3^{45} - 1$) and ($3^{35} - 1$)

To find the Highest Common Factor (HCF) of numbers in the form of ($a^m - 1$) and ($a^n - 1$), we use the property:

HCF($a^m - 1$, $a^n - 1$) = $a^{\text{HCF}(m, n)} - 1$

Step 1: Identify Exponents

In this problem, we have:

  • $a = 3$
  • $m = 45$
  • $n = 35$

Step 2: Calculate HCF of Exponents

We need to find the HCF of the exponents, 45 and 35.

  • Factors of 45 are 1, 3, 5, 9, 15, 45.
  • Factors of 35 are 1, 5, 7, 35.
  • The Highest Common Factor (HCF) of 45 and 35 is 5.

So, $\text{HCF}(45, 35) = 5$.

Step 3: Apply the Property

Using the property mentioned earlier:

HCF($3^{45} - 1$, $3^{35} - 1$) = $3^{\text{HCF}(45, 35)} - 1$

Substitute the HCF of the exponents:

HCF = $3^5 - 1$

Step 4: Calculate the Final Result

Calculate $3^5$:

$3^5 = 3 \times 3 \times 3 \times 3 \times 3 = 243$

Now, subtract 1:

HCF = $243 - 1 = 242$

Conclusion

The HCF of ($3^{45} - 1$) and ($3^{35} - 1$) is 242.
